Hurricane Erin is expected to impact the Outer Banks in North Carolina, sending massive waves crashing into the islands. Officials have ordered evacuations for Hatteras and Ocracoke islands, anticipating damage to the NC 12 highway, which connects the islands to the mainland. Residents are used to isolation, but vacationers are not. The Outer Banks are vulnerable due to rising sea levels and erosion, Despite these challenges, many residents cherish the unique lifestyle and community on the island. The area generates significant tourism revenue, so the cycle of repair and maintenance continues.
